Output 1112c7cb490ad30ce9603fddae0a52bfbbc3ecd6fbcd09ba438de5d6e3ba469e:11

value
599695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f62c37f201d61b62b326981ae9fb8cfe5b1d588c OP_EQUAL
address
3Q8f86H7hjFUMcuULuk6vBn8jMYMxEKzX2
transaction
1112c7cb490ad30ce9603fddae0a52bfbbc3ecd6fbcd09ba438de5d6e3ba469e
confirmations
238447
spent
true